Back to Previous Page

PHENYLSELENENYL BROMIDE 5G

ITEM#: 3113-P13225G

MFR#: P1322-5G

PHENYLSELENENYL BROMIDE 5G - P1322-5G, 5 g

PHENYLSELENENYL BROMIDE 5G - P1322-5G, 5 g